Aomori Prefecture Selected High School Band

Aomori Prefecture High School Band was organized in 1988 to celebrate the establishment of Cultural Club-activities Association of All Japan High School.

And for these 30 years, we have had several concerts, repeating band-clinic seminars and practice camps. As guest conductors, we have invited outstanding conductors such as Mr. Roger Boutry, Mr. Toshio Akiyama, Mr. Eiichi Tohyama, Mr. Yasuhiko Shiozawa, Ms. Yuri Nitta and Mr. Tohru Hora.

In August of 1995, we carried out the first overseas concert tour. We gave successful concerts in American cities, like New York, Orlando etc.

Since then, we have had following concerts abroad.

1997: World Association for Symphonic Bands and Ensembles (WASBE) in Schladming, Austria, and World youth music festival in Vienna, where we won the first prize in the category of "the Band".

1999: International Alpine Music Festival held in Saas-Fee in Switzerland, and International Band Competition, "G.Verdi-Salsomaggiore Terme". In this competition, we participated in the Category of Arrangements from, classical music-Excellence, and won the first prize as well as "G.Verdi-Salsomaggiore Terme" Prize, which was given to the band that got the highest score in all categories.

2001: WASBE conference in Lucerne, Switzerland, and World Music Contest held in Kerkrade, Netherlands. And in this competition, we won the first prize in the second division.

2003 – 2009: We had been planning another tours, but unfortunately, we were obliged to cancel it because of the Iraq War etc.

2010: Internationales Blasmusikfestival held at Schladming, Austria.

2013: Jungfrau Music Festival held in Interlaken, Switzerland and the World Music Contest(WMC) held in Kerkrade, Netherlands. The jury at the WMC described our performance as very good. In addition, we gave an open-air concert and a charity concert for a cultural exchange.

2016: International Wind Band Contest “ City of Valencia” held at Valencia, Spain. In this competition, we won the first prize in Division Ⅲ. In addition, we had a cultural exchange concert with the youth band of UNION MUSICAL DE LLIRIA.

Aomori Prefecture Selected High School Band Nobumitsu Takahashi

Dirigent: Mr. Nobumitsu Takahashi

Mr. Takahashi is from Hirosaki city in Aomori prefecture.
He graduated from Music Department of the Faculty of Education at Hirosaki University.
He studied composition under Kazuo Shima.

-Main Works-
Boading a Boat that Rides on the Rainbow – for chorus, solo and wind orchestra-
“Hometown’s Flower Apple’s Flower” songs Variation
Shako-chan’s march – for wind orchestra- e.t.c.

He participated in overseas expeditions to Austria, Switzerland, Italy and Spain as part of the Aomori Prefecture Selected High School Band.
He is currently a teacher of Hirosaki Vocational High School.
Vice manager of Wind Orchestra Division of Aomori Prefecture Senior High School Cultural Federation.
Vice Deputy Chairman of Aomori Prefecture Hirosaki Regional Band Association.
A member of Japanese Band Directors Association.

Aomori Prefecture Selected High School Band Taro Takahashi

Dirigent: Taro Takahashi

Mr.Takahashi is from Oma city in Aomori prefecture.
He graduated from Aomori University.
He studied musicology under Kotai Yo. He studied percussion under Keichi Kitano.
He participated in overseas expeditions to the U.S., Switzerland, the Netherlands, Austria and Spain as part of the Aomori Prefecture Selected High School Band.
He is currently an adviser of Wind Orchestra club of Aomori Yamada Junior and Senior High School.
Vice Deputy Secretary-General of Aomori Prefecture Band Association.
Deputy Secretary-General of Aomori Prefecture Aomori Regional Band Association.
